The Ninth Division ( 九番隊, kyūbantai) is a division in the Gotei 10 that is responsible for research and development; this includes all technology, science, and information needed for the Gotei. The 9th was originally known as the 12th Division- this was changed when the original 9th was shut down, in order to keep the division numbering consistent. The 9th's departments work closely with other divisions based on focus: the biological department works with the 4th, technology department with the 8th, information department with the Liasion office, and spiritual department with the Kido Corps. Generally speaking, the 9th is mistrusted by Shinigami because it has such a large influence in the Gotei, and its previous captains have come under fire for unethical practices. The current captains are Cesyl Abrogar and Kelzang Dorje.  


Organization

9th Division's organization follows the typical Gotei 10 organization, with two captains and lieutenants. However, outside of the senior officers, the members of each department tend to stay away from each other, and generally only answer to the leadership within their departments. Since each department is so specialized, officers under the 3rd seat are not authorized to make decisions concerning other departments, and even the captains will defer to the department heads. The division is also unique in that outside of military and combat affairs, officers from other departments do not have authority over members of the 9th. 

Special Duties

The 9th Division's main mission is research and development, and they have a hand in any new technology in the Gotei. They also run the Shinigami Research and Development Institute, which is located on the division's grounds, and the 12th's captain is the president of the Institute. The 9th works closely with other divisions in order to develop any new techniques, equipment, or scientific or spiritual technology needed. They are also in charge of researching anything presented outside the Gotei, from new species to the technology and sciences of other beings. The 9th is also unique in that it has no Normal Ops department, similar to the 4th, and requires all members either have a human background in their chosen field of study, or they must attend the 9th's Extended Education program that teaches all the disciplines studied. Often members will travel to the World of the Living to study as well.

Departments

  • Biological Sciences Department: This department is in charge of all studies of life and living organisms (which includes, somewhat ironically, the biology of soul beings), as well as technology developed for this area. This department handles all subdisciplines of biology, including biochemistry, molecular and cellular biology, physiology, evolutionary biology, and ecology and botany. The BSD works closely with the 4th Division in developing medical techniques and technology. The BSD also handles autopsies and study of unique spiritual beings, which is, unfortunately, their most widely known function - this makes other Shinigami extremely wary of them. Research into the hollowfication process is also handled by the BSD, however the project is completely classified, and even members of the 3rd Division and actual Visored are mostly unaware of it. No one knows the BSD was responsible for the Visored 2.0. BSD Shinigami wear white lab coats over their uniforms with olive green patches over the shoulders of both their kosode and lab coat (the division designator on the back of the coat is the same color). Their kosode are often modified to have tight-fitting sleeves. They also wear patches depicting a white uppercase letter delta (∆) on an olive background. Many members carry around lab tools and safety equipment as well, such as their lab goggles and gloves. Captain Cesyl Abrograr and lieutenant Kato Tsetsen are the heads of this department. 
  • Physical Sciences Department: The PSD is in charge of research and development in the areas of physics and chemistry- including thermodynamics and quantum mechanics. The PSD often works closely with the 8th Division's engineers for developing materials and techniques, as well as with the Kidō Corps in helping explain the physics of what was once considered magic. Many Shinigami consider this department to be useless, as they believe soul beings exist outside the physical constraints of the physical sciences. but the PSD has proven itself in furthering those sciences to include spiritual law. They have also helped create and streamline many defenses and weapons for Shinigami combat, including the 5th Division's Dan Kinshin and artillery weapons. Members of the PSD wear the same thing as BSD members, with crimson patches instead of olive. Their sleeves are similarly modified. 3rd Seat Fionna MacAslan is the head of this department. 
  • Spiritual Sciences Department: This department works closely with the Kido Corps, and is responsible for the study of, and development in, spiritual phenomena and spiritual beings, including any being made from Reiyoku. The Spiritual Sciences Department oversees development of new Kidō and artifacts designed to help or hinder spiritual constructs- for instance, the Gokon Tekkō (Soul-Body Separator) and Reiatsu inhibiting devices were created here. They are also responsible for measuring spiritual waves, and ensure that there is balance in the World of the Living. Members of the SSD don't often wear lab coats, but have the same patches depicting a white delta on a purple background. Captain Kelzang Dorje is the head of this department. 
  • Weapons Research and Development: This department includes members of the three core departments, and handles all weapons research outside of asauchi creation. They not only study and develop weapons made for Shinigami, but research captured enemy weapons as well. the WRD, or Weps, as many Shinigami call it, contains 9th Division Shinigami more interested in combat, and many in this department see combat far more often than other members. Weps Shinigami wear patches depicting a white delta on a black background, and have no other special uniform items. Lieutenant Addison Karhu is the head of this department.  

Grounds

The 9th Division's grounds are located about a mile south of the West Gate, along the very edge of the Seireitei's wall. The grounds have not moved location since the division was changed from the 12th. Along with the normal division buildings- barracks, offices, training grounds and a chow hall, the 9th houses extensive lab buildings for each department, three underground warehouses for equipment, the Extended Education Academy, and the SRDI. They also have claim over a four-mile stretch of wilderness to the south of the division, as well as seven separate labs interspersed throughout Soul Society.

Recruitment

Any Shinigami can join the 9th, but most are chosen, and there is a grueling amount of schooling to go through before Shinigami can become full-fledged members of the division. Shinigami with a background in science and research are obviously preferred candidates. There is also a rumor that Shinigami that can't keep a secret are barred from the division, giving the whole unit a suspicious air. 

Trivia

  • There is a stigma surrounding 9th Division Shinigami, and they are not generally well-liked in the community. 
  • Because of the very specific requirements for captaincy in this division, the first captain has been asked to return to active duty several times until a new successor has been chosen. 
  • The Kido Corps was originally a part of this division.
